We are recruiting a Communications and Engagement Coordinator to support the development of The University of Manchester’s Creative Manchester Platform.

Creative Manchester is a University-wide development for advancing inter-disciplinary research in creativity and creative practices. Creative Manchester’s three core research themes are centred on: Creative Industries and Innovation; Creative and Civic Futures and Creativity, Health and Wellbeing. Creative Manchester works collaboratively with the other University Research Platforms; Digital Futures and Sustainable Futures.

You will work closely with the Creative Manchester Platform Manager and provide comprehensive support to lead on the development, planning and delivery of events and activities that deepen Creative Manchester’s engagement with internal and external stakeholders. This varied and interesting role will see you design, plan and manage successful large virtual and physical events with internal and external attendees, and develop and deliver communications strategies with responsibilities including creating and delivering compelling, engaging content, copy-writing, creating videos and other digital content, as well as maintaining websites. The role will also support the Creative Manchester Platform Manager in building and maintaining communities of researchers within and across the Platform’s themes.
